False checks cashed at Portales store

May 10, 2007

CNJ staff Two bogus payroll checks totaling more than $1,300 have been cashed at a Portales grocery store, police said. The checks listed Freedom Newspapers of New Mexico as the payee and were drawn on First Bank of Clovis. A Portales police report shows FirstBank is now known as First Community Bank and has also […]
